在實際的 Java 開發中,如何選擇數據結構是一個非常重要的問題。 衡量標准化(讀的效率與改的效率) : ① Array: 讀快改慢 ② Linked :改快讀慢 ③ Hash:介於兩者之間 實現List、Set和數組之間轉換的關鍵點如下:(一定 ...
java中基本類型數組 和ArrayList之間的互相轉換在算法實現過程中經常使用。 注意:不行的話就直接進行循環暴力操作,問題不大 ...
2019-11-13 10:09 0 1338 推薦指數:
在實際的 Java 開發中,如何選擇數據結構是一個非常重要的問題。 衡量標准化(讀的效率與改的效率) : ① Array: 讀快改慢 ② Linked :改快讀慢 ③ Hash:介於兩者之間 實現List、Set和數組之間轉換的關鍵點如下:(一定 ...
吧。 這個問題是”在Java中怎樣把數組轉換為ArrayList?” Element[] ...
轉: liushaobo 博客園 首頁 新隨筆 聯系 訂閱 管理 隨筆 - 148 文章 - 0 評論 - 14 在Java中怎樣把數組轉換為ArrayList? 翻譯自:How ...
列表(ArrayList)是對數組(Array)的一個加強,分配數組列表和創建數組的方式如下:分配數組列表:new ArrayList(100);創建數組:new Employee[100]; 兩者之間的區別:一:空間大小1、Array的空間大小是固定的,空間不夠時也不能再次申請,所以需要 ...
1、ArrarList 轉 string[] : ArrayList list = new ArrayList(); list.add("aaa"); list.add("bbb"); String[] arrString = (String[])list.toArray(new ...
我們知道 ArrayList 是一個集合,它能存放各種不同類型的數據,而且其容量是自動增長的。那么它是怎么實現的呢? 其實 ArrayList 的底層是用 數組實現的。我們查看 JDK 源碼也可以發現。而用數組實現集合的原理有兩點: 1、能自動擴容 2、能存放不同類型的數據 ...
ArrayList和數組間的相互轉換 http://wanglihu.iteye.com/blog/243238 開發中不免碰到List與數組類型之間的相互轉換,舉一個簡單的例子: Java代碼 ...
1. 什么是ArrayList ArrayList就是傳說中的動態數組,用MSDN中的說法,就是Array的復雜版本,它提供了如下一些好處: 動態的增加和減少元素 實現了ICollection和IList接口 靈活的設置數組的大小 2、如何使用ArrayList 最簡單的例子 ...